Honda Accord Sluggish And Vibrates
Q. Hi Vince, I have a 1997 Honda Accord LX, with about 75,000 miles. I'm having a few problems which I believe may have a central cause, but could be wrong. First off when the car accelerates it generally feels like there isn't much power, when it gets to around 55 to 60 mph I can feel a slight vibration/shaking.
Also if I am at a stoplight and the air conditioning is on, again it starts to vibrate, almost to the point where it feels like the car is about to die. I recently got the ignition switch changed (part of a Honda recall) and also a new air filter and spark plugs. I would appreciate it if you could give me your take on what the problem could be.

You had the spark plugs and air filter replaced, but did you get the fuel filter replaced? I partially clogged fuel filter, a gummed up throttle body, or both, could very well be the cause of your problem. It would certainly be the most logical place to start.
